It is beyond the scope of this short article to cover every you can possibly imagine combination of family circumstances, however here is a basic format for a typically worded invite, with some common choices italicized and discussed in adjacent notes: Keep in mind that complete first names and middle names are utilized (no nicknames!), and nothing is abbreviated except titles like Mr - wedding invitation free download., Mrs., Dr.

The bride's name is noted prior to the groom's, the groom has a title (Mr.) however the bride-to-be does not. The British spelling of the word "honour" is used for a church ceremony - rustic wedding invitation. State names, years, dates and times are all composed out completely, and note that "half after four o'clock" is used rather than "four-thirty." Commas are used just to separate the day and date, and the city and state.

Here is a typically worded example: Receptionimmediately following the ceremonyKohl Mansion2750 Adeline DriveBurlingame, California If your reception site is not available until a specific time, and for that reason you have a gap between the ceremony and reception, show the specific beginning time of the reception on the second line of the reception card.

The RSVP due date on your action card should be one month prior to your wedding date, so that you have sufficient time to determine seating arrangements, then have escort cards and place cards printed. Here is an example of a standard action card: The favour of a reply is requested before the twenty-sixth of AugustM will attendM will be not able to participate in Keep in mind the English spelling of the word "favour." Reaction cards must never ever request the variety of visitors concerning the weddinginstead, the particular names of visitors who are being invited are shown on your envelope( s), and those visitors who can pertain to the wedding event will so suggest by composing their names in the proper blank on the card.

Many couples drop the standard "M" in front of the blank line, so guests can write their names more casually. couples hosting wedding invitation wording. A pre-addressed, stamped envelope accompanies the more standard type of action card, but some modern variations are created as a postcard, with the address and stamp put on the rear end of the card.

Due to the fact that a directions card is a fairly current advancement, there are no rigid guidelines regarding its format. You can offer the information either in the kind of specific written instructions, or alternatively you can supply a detailed map.

Depending on your particular situations, you may be needed to offer any or all of the following type of details: Valet parkingIf this is being provided, it ought to be indicated instantly following the driving instructions. Group transportation plans you have actually produced your guestsIndicate where and when your visitors need to fulfill to take the transportation, and in setting a departure time, permit an extra 15 minutes to ensure an on-time arrival.

Child care arrangements that you have madeA excellent way to encourage visitors with kids to attend, while keeping the kids from crashing your celebration, if that's your choice. Suitable outfit for the weddingFor example, "black tie" for a formal wedding event, or "garden shoes suggested" for an outside wedding where you don't want the girls aerating the lawn with spiked heels.

Other things to doIf it's a location wedding event, you may wish to provide info on location attractions. The hosts of the wedding must be noted here. This can be the bride's moms and dads, the groom's parents, both, or neither. For more casual phrasing, the parent's very first and last names can be noted instead of using titles. For instance: Cheryl and William Lewis (the woman's name is listed first, as the man's first name must not be separated from his surname).
